Product Description

Dulux Metalshield Quick Dry Primer from Dulux Trade is a water-based primer designed to provide excellent adhesion and corrosion resistance on new bright or weathered galvanised metal and other non-ferrous substrates. Suitable for both interior and exterior use, it effectively seals and prepares metal surfaces for topcoating.

As part of the Metalshield system, this primer should be followed by two coats of Metalshield Gloss or Satin to achieve a durable, professional finish. When applied correctly, this straightforward single-pack system offers up to 8 years of protection, making it an ideal choice for long-term maintenance on structures such as railings, doors, and external metalwork.

Product Features

Type Primer
Suitable For Interior and exterior metal
Finish Matt
Water Or Solvent Based Water
Key Features Provides excellent adhesion
Application Methods Brush or roller
Theoretical Coverage Up to 18m² per litre
Touch Dry 2-4 hours
Recoat Time 4-6 hours
Number Of Coats 1
Cleanup Warm soapy water
